Transaction e97a6889005fe4293a1936cf8a06a18fab42b654c452294e46957fbd2dbc190c
1 Input
1 Output
-
e97a6889005fe4293a1936cf8a06a18fab42b654c452294e46957fbd2dbc190c:0
- value
- 1586654
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5ab1efa5781113fb41e553809c580baa4281d6f OP_EQUAL
- address
- 3NdPfAkcsQ2uNVE1eUBuu9vbvUp1AYwnFm